Design Flexibility and Utility Access

One of the most significant advantages of wood floor trusses is their open-web configuration. This design allows electricians, plumbers, and HVAC technicians to route mechanicals directly through the trusses. There’s no need for cutting or drilling, which helps maintain structural integrity and saves valuable time on the job site. The result is cleaner, more efficient installations and reduced labor costs.

In addition, the prefabricated nature of wood floor trusses means they arrive on-site ready to install. Builders don’t have to spend time measuring, cutting, or modifying materials on the spot. Each truss is engineered to the specifications of the project, ensuring a tight fit and fast assembly. This streamlined process enhances scheduling and coordination between trades, which is especially valuable on large-scale residential and commercial jobs.

Wood floor trusses also provide greater design freedom. They can support cantilevered sections, accommodate sunken floors, and integrate with beams and structural elements more easily than dimensional lumber or I-joists. This makes them ideal for creative architectural features and complex layouts without adding unnecessary labor or material costs.

Long-Term Strength and Stability

Another key benefit of wood floor trusses is their consistent performance over time. Unlike dimensional lumber, which can warp, shrink, or twist with age and environmental changes, wood floor trusses are engineered to maintain their shape and strength. This consistency helps eliminate common issues like uneven floors, squeaking, and bounce which allows us to deliver a higher quality experience for property owners and occupants.

The performance of wood floor trusses also supports greater structural loads with less material. This makes them ideal for both residential applications and demanding commercial environments. Whether the project involves heavy equipment, large gatherings, or multi-level floor systems, these trusses provide peace of mind with their ability to carry loads efficiently.

For builders focused on long-term satisfaction and fewer warranty claims, choosing wood floor trusses is a smart investment. Their engineered design ensures better load distribution, improved deflection control, and greater resistance to shifting or settling. In short, they’re built to last and to perform.

Cost Efficiency and Job Site Productivity

In addition to performance benefits, wood floor trusses offer excellent cost efficiency. Because they are custom-designed and manufactured off-site, waste is reduced significantly. Fewer cutoffs and mistakes mean less material ends up in the dumpster, and the labor savings from faster installs add up quickly. For budget-conscious builders, this efficiency makes a noticeable impact on both hard and soft construction costs.

Wide nailing surfaces and predictable sizing also make subfloor installation easier and more secure. This reduces the chance of future movement or squeaks, and contributes to a smoother handoff from framing to finishing trades. Every detail of a wood floor truss system is designed to make life easier on the job site.

For larger developments, especially multifamily or mixed-use buildings, time is money. The faster crews can install a high-quality floor system, the faster the project can move to the next phase. That’s why more and more commercial builders are turning to wood floor trusses because they’re fast, reliable, and built to perform.

More Than Just a Joist Alternative

Traditional framing methods still have their place, but when it comes to performance and flexibility, wood floor trusses offer a significant upgrade. Dimensional lumber and I-joists are often limited in their span, prone to deflection, or challenging for running mechanicals. In contrast, wood floor trusses solve all of those issues at once.

For example, builders no longer have to drill through framing members and risk weakening the floor. The open-web design of wood floor trusses provides ready-made pathways for utilities, speeding up installation and reducing conflicts between trades. These time savings translate directly into more efficient schedules and fewer headaches.

Plus, with wood floor trusses, builders and designers can achieve the open-concept layouts and architectural creativity that today’s buyers and tenants are looking for. Whether it’s a floating balcony or a recessed living space, these trusses make it possible without compromising the structure.
